1 Ephesen den Eliçaco Aingueruäri scriba ieçóc, Çazpi içarrac bere escu escuinean dadutzanac, çazpi candeler vrrhezcoén artean dabilanac, gauça hauc erraiten citic:
“And to the Angel of the Church of Ephesus write: Thus says the One who holds the seven stars in his right hand, who walks in the midst of the seven golden lampstands:
2 Baceaquizquiat hire obrác, eta hire trabaillua, eta hire patientiá eta nola gaichtoac ecin suffri ditzaqueán, eta experimentatu dituán Apostolu erraiten diradenac eta ezpaitirade: eta eriden duc hec diradela gueçurti.
I know your works, and your hardship and patient endurance, and that you cannot stand those who are evil. And so, you have tested those who declare themselves to be Apostles and are not, and you have found them to be liars.
3 Eta suffritu vkan duc, eta patientia duc, eta trabaillatu içan aiz ene icenagatic, eta ezaiz enoyatu içan.
And you have patient endurance for the sake of my name, and you have not fallen away.
4 Baina badiát cerbait hire contra, ceren eure leheneco charitatea vtzi vkan baituc.
But I have this against you: that you have relinquished your first charity.
5 Bada orhoit adi nondic erori aicén, eta dolu bequic, eta leheneco obrác eguin itzac: ezpere ethorriren nauc hire contra sarri, eta kenduren diát hire candelera bere lekutic, baldin dolu ezpadaquic.
And so, call to mind the place from which you have fallen, and do penance, and do the first works. Otherwise, I will come to you and remove your lampstand from its place, unless you repent.
6 Baina haur baduc, Nicolaiten obrey gaitz baitariztec, hæy nic-ere gaitz diarizteat.
But this you have, that you hate the deeds of the Nicolaitans, which I also hate.
7 Beharriric duenac ençun beça cer Spirituac erraiten drauen Elicey, Victoriosoari emanen draucat iatera vicitzeco arboretic cein baita Iaincoaren paradisoaren erdian.
Whoever has an ear, let him hear what the Spirit says to the Churches. To him who prevails, I will give to eat from the Tree of Life, which is in the Paradise of my God.
8 Smyrnen den Eliçaco Aingueruäri-ere scriba ieçóc, Lehenac eta azquenac, hil içan denac eta viztu içan denac, gauça hauc erraiten citic:
And to the Angel of the Church of Smyrna write: Thus says the First and the Last, he who was dead and now lives:
9 Baceaquizquiat hire obrác, eta tribulationea, eta paubreciá (baina abrats aiz) eta bere buruäc Iudu eguiten dituztenén blasphemioa, eta ezpaitirade, baina dituc Satanen synagoga.
I know your tribulation and your poverty, but you are rich, and that you are blasphemed by those who declare themselves to be Jews and are not, but who are a synagogue of Satan.
10 Ezaicela suffritzeco dituán gaucen beldur: huná, deabruac çuetaric batzu presoinean eçarteco citic phoroga çaiteztençát, eta vkanen duçue tribulatione hamar egunez: aicén fidel heriorano, eta emanen drauát vicitzeco coroa.
You should fear nothing amid those things which you will suffer. Behold, the devil will cast some of you into prison, so that you may be tested. And you will have tribulation for ten days. Be faithful even unto death, and I will give to you the crown of life.
11 Beharriric duenac ençun beça cer Spirituac erraiten drauen Elicéy, Victoriosoari etzayo calteric eguinen bigarren herioaz.
Whoever has an ear, let him hear what the Spirit says to the Churches. Whoever will prevail, he shall not be harmed by the second death.
12 Pergamen den Eliçaco Aingueruäri-ere scriba ieçóc, Bi ahotaco ezpata çorrotza duenac, gauça hauc erraiten citic,
And to the Angel of the Church of Pergamus write: Thus says he who holds the sharp two-edged spear:
13 Baceaquizquiat hire obrác, eta non habitatzen aicén, Satanen thronoa den lekuan: eta ene icena badaducac, eztuc renuntiatu vkan ene fedea: Are Antipas ene martyr fidela heriotara eman içan den egunean-ere çuen artean, non habitatzen baita Satan.
I know where you dwell, where the seat of Satan is, and that you hold to my name and have not denied my faith, even in those days when Antipas was my faithful witness, who was slain among you, where Satan dwells.
14 Baina cerbait gauça appur badiat hire contra, ecen baduála hor Balaamen doctriná eduquiten dutenetaric, ceinec iracasten baitzuen Balac Israeleco haourrén aitzinean scandalo eçartera, idoley sacrificatzen çaizten gaucetaric iatera, eta paillardatzera.
But I have a few things against you. For you have, in that place, those who hold to the doctrine of Balaam, who instructed Balak to cast a stumbling block before the sons of Israel, to eat and to commit fornication.
15 Halaber baduc hic Nicolaitén doctriná daducatenetaric-ere, cein baita nic gaitz daritzadan gauçá.
And you also have those who hold to the doctrine of the Nicolaitans.
16 Dolu bequic: ezpere, ethorriren nauc hire contra sarri, eta bataillaturen nauc hayén contra neure ahoco ezpatáz.
So do penance to the same extent. If you do less, I will come to you quickly and I will fight against these ones with the sword of my mouth.
17 Beharriric duenac ençun beça cer Spirituac erraiten drauen Elicey, Victoriosoari emanen draucat iatera gordea dagoen Mannatic, eta emanen draucat harri churibat: eta harrian icen berribat scribaturic, cein nehorc ezpaitu eçagutzen, recebitzen duenac baicen:
Whoever has an ear, let him hear what the Spirit says to the Churches. To him who prevails, I will give the hidden manna. And I will give to him a white emblem, and on the emblem, a new name has been written, which no one knows, except the one who receives it.
18 Thyatiren den Eliçaco Aingueruäri-ere scriba ieçóc, Iaincoaren Semeac, ceinec baititu beguiac suaren garra beçala, eta ceinen oinéc cobre fina irudi baituté, gauça hauc erraiten citic,
And to the Angel of the Church of Thyatira write: Thus says the Son of God, who has eyes like a flame of fire, and his feet are like shining brass.
19 Baceaquizquiat hire obrac eta hire charitatea eta cerbitzua eta fedea eta hire patientiá eta hire obrác: eta hire azquen obrác lehenac baino guehiago dituc.
I know your works, and your faith and charity, and your ministry and patient endurance, and that your more recent works are greater than the earlier ones.
20 Baina cerbait gauça appur badiát hire contra: ceren permettitzen baituc Iezabel emazteac (ceinec eguiten baitu bere buruä prophetessa) iracats deçan, eta ene cerbitzariac seduci ditzan, paillardatzera, eta idoley sacrificatzen diradenetaric iatera.
But I have a few things against you. For you permit the woman Jezebel, who calls herself a prophetess, to teach and to seduce my servants, to commit fornication and to eat the food of idolatry.
21 Eta eman diarocat dembora, bere paillardiçatic emenda ledinçát: eta eztuc emendatu.
And I gave her a time, so that she might do penance, but she is not willing to repent from her fornication.
22 Huná, nic diát hura eçarten ohean: eta harequin adulteratzen dutenac gucizco tribulatione handitan, baldin bere obretaric emenda ezpaditez.
Behold, I will cast her onto a bed, and those who commit adultery with her shall be in a very great tribulation, unless they repent from their works.
23 Eta haren haourrac herioz hilen citiát, eta iaquinen dié Eliça guciéc ecen ni naicela guelçurrunac eta bihotzac examinatzen ditudana: eta çuetaric batbederari emanen diarocat bere obrén araura.
And I will put her sons to death, and all the Churches shall know that I am the one who examines temperaments and hearts. And I will give to each one of you according to your works. But I say to you,
24 Baina çuey goitico Thyatiren çaretenoy erraiten drauçuet, Nor-ere baitirade doctrina haur eztutenac, eta Satanen barnatassunac eçagutu eztituztenac, dioiten beçala: eztut çuen gainera berce cargaric eçarriren.
and to the others who are at Thyatira: Whoever does not hold to this doctrine, and who has not ‘known the depths of Satan,’ as they say, I will not set any other weight upon you.
25 Baina duçuena, educaçue ethor nadino.
Even so, that which you have, hold on to it until I return.
26 Ecen victoria vkan duqueenari, eta ene obrác finerano beguiratu dituqueenari, emanen draucat bothere Gentilén gainean.
And whoever will prevail and will observe my works even unto the end, I will give to him authority over the nations.
27 Eta gobernaturen dituque burdinazco cihorrez: eta chehecaturen dirade lurrezco vnciac beçala, nic-ere Aitaganic recebitu vkan dudan beçala:
And he shall rule them with an iron rod, and they shall be broken like the earthenware of a potter.
28 Eta emanen draucat hari artiçarra.
The same I also have received from my Father. And I will give to him the morning star.
29 Beharriric duenac, ençun beça cer Spirituac erraiten drauen Elicey.
Whoever has an ear, let him hear what the Spirit says to the Churches.”
